DTS Training and Certifying Officer Legislation - S-1 Procedural Page
Run initial and refresher training for AO, LDTA, ODTA, FDTA, BDTA, RO, NDEA, Traveler, DMM, and CBA-S per MCO 4650.39A Chapter 2 paragraph 3, DoD DTS Regulations sections 0304 and Table 2, and DoD FMR Vol 5 Chapter 5 paragraph 3.4.1.2.

Role and responsibility
The LDTA runs the unit DTS training program per DoD DTS Regulations section 030407.A.5 and MCO 4650.39AMCO 4650.39A Chapter 2 paragraph 3. The LDTA ensures appointees complete required training within two weeks of appointment and removes permissions and accesses for non-compliant personnel. The AO and the LDTA complete the initial Certifying Officer Legislation (COL) training before appointment and the COL refresher annually per DoD DTS Regulations paragraph 030301.B and DoD FMR Vol 5 Chapter 5 paragraph 3.4.1.2. The ODTA receives and retains the appointees' required training certificates per Chapter 2 paragraph 3. The unit commander enforces the training cycle.
Source documents flow from the role identification, the DD Form 577 appointment, the DTS Regulations Table 2 required class list, the Training for Accountable Officials and Certifying Officers (TAOCO) curriculum, the Travel Card 101 curriculum, the Travel Explorer (TraX) training certificate, the annual refresher cycle, and the Privacy Act and records management brief. Training outputs include the training completion certificate file, the COL initial and refresher certificates, the traveler and NDEA three-year refresher certificates, the permission and access change request when training expires, and the audit trail at the monthly Complete Traveler Information List review.
Per MCO 4650.39AMCO 4650.39A Chapter 2 paragraph 3, training completion is mandatory before granting system permissions and accesses. Annual COL refresher closes by the end of the calendar year. Traveler and NDEA refresher runs every three years.

Processing workflow
- Identify the role and the required class set. Per DoD DTS Regulations section 0304 and Table 2, map the role to the required classes. AO requires Classes 1, 2, 4, 5. LDTA and ODTA require Classes 6, 7, 9. FDTA requires Classes 6, 9, 10. BDTA requires Classes 9, 10. DMM requires Classes 1, 2, 11. NDEA requires Classes 1, 2, 4, 13. Traveler requires Classes 1, 2, 4. SAO and RO require Classes 1, 2, 4, 5.
- Verify Certifying Officer Legislation scope. Per DoD DTS Regulations paragraph 030301.B and DoD FMR Vol 5 Chapter 5 paragraph 3.4.1.2, the AO and the LDTA complete COL training before appointment. Per the MCO 4650.39AMCO 4650.39A Chapter 2 paragraph 3 note, LDTAs complete COL training because of the Approval Override authority. Contractor LDTAs do not complete COL training.
- Schedule initial training. Per Chapter 2 paragraph 3, appointees complete training within two weeks of appointment. Permissions and accesses do not flow until training closes.
- Schedule annual COL refresher. Per DoD DTS Regulations paragraph 030301.B and DoD FMR Vol 5 Chapter 5 paragraph 3.4.1.2, the annual refresher closes by the end of the calendar year.
- Schedule three-year traveler and NDEA refresher. Per DTS Regs section 0304 and Table 2 Note 1, traveler and NDEA refresher runs every three years.
- Retain training certificates. Per Chapter 2 paragraph 3, the ODTA retains the certificate file. The file holds the initial certificate, the refresher certificates, and the role-change certificates.
- Notify the LDTA on non-completion. Per Chapter 2 paragraph 3, the ODTA notifies the LDTA when an appointee does not complete training within two weeks. The LDTA removes permissions and accesses for non-compliant personnel.
- Remove permissions and accesses. Per Chapter 2 paragraph 3 and Chapter 6 paragraph 1, the LDTA pulls permissions for personnel out of compliance. Reinstate after training closes.
- Brief Privacy Act and records management. Per SECNAVINST 5211.5FSECNAVINST 5211.5F and 5 USC 552a5 USC 552a, the LDTA briefs every appointee on PII handling inside DTS. Per MCO 5210.11FMCO 5210.11F, the LDTA briefs DTS record retention rules.
- Audit training posture. Per Chapter 6 paragraphs 1-2, the LDTA audits training certificates against the Complete Traveler Information List during the monthly reconciliation. Stale training surfaces for action.
Systems of record and forms
Systems
- Travel Explorer (TraX). DTS training portal hosting Classes 1 through 13.
- TAOCO. Training for Accountable Officials and Certifying Officers, the COL training course.
- Travel Card 101. GTCC training, run by the APC.
- LDTA Training File. Local file holding the certificates.
- DTS Permissions module. Driven by training completion.
Forms
- DTS Class Completion Certificate. Generated by TraX per class completion.
- TAOCO Completion Certificate. Generated for COL initial and refresher.
- Travel Card 101 Certificate. Generated by the GTCC training tool.
- Training Roster. Local format the LDTA holds tracking initial and refresher cycles.
- Permission Removal Notice. Local format the LDTA cuts when training expires.
Common pitfalls
- COL refresher missed. Per DoD DTS Regulations paragraph 030301.B and DoD FMR Vol 5 Chapter 5 paragraph 3.4.1.2, the AO and LDTA complete COL refresher by the end of the calendar year. Missed refresher voids certification.
- Permissions granted before training closes. Per Chapter 2 paragraph 3, training closes before permissions flow. Granting before training breaks the rule.
- LDTA COL training skipped due to contractor exemption confusion. Per MCO 4650.39AMCO 4650.39A Chapter 2 paragraph 3, LDTAs complete COL training. Contractor LDTAs do not. Verify employment type before applying the exemption.
- Three-year traveler refresher tracked at the year level only. Per DTS Regs Table 2 Note 1, traveler and NDEA refresher runs every three years. A year-tracked cycle misses the rule.
- Certificate file incomplete. Per Chapter 2 paragraph 3, every appointee carries an initial certificate plus the refresher cycle. Missing certificates fail inspection.
- Permissions not removed on training non-completion. Per Chapter 2 paragraph 3, the LDTA removes permissions for non-compliant personnel. Stale permissions break the rule.
Decision points
- COL versus DAO training scope. Per DoD DTS Regulations sections 030301 and 030302, the AO appointed as CO completes COL. The AO authorizing travel only (DAO) completes the DAO training set per section 030302.D. The unit appointment decision drives the training path.
- Multiple-role appointment. Per DTS Regs section 0304, a DTS user serving in more than one role completes every required class set with separation of duties intact.
- Alternate training plan. Per DTS Regs section 0304, the DoD Component designates alternates and additional training. Confirm Marine Corps-specific additions with the LDTA.
- Contractor LDTA. Per MCO 4650.39A Chapter 2 paragraph 3, contractor LDTAs do not complete COL training. Verify employment type at appointment.
Authority
This sub-page sits under MCO 4650.39AMCO 4650.39A Chapter 2 paragraph 3 (Training) and sections 2-3 (Permissions, Accesses, and Training). DoD DTS Regulations paragraph 030301.B (Certifying Officer training), paragraph 030302.D (DAO training), section 0304 (DTS User Training), and Table 2 (Required Classes by Role) set the parent DTS training framework. DoD FMR Vol 5 Chapter 5 paragraph 3.4.1.2 sets COL training policy. DoD FMR Vol 5 Chapter 5 paragraph 3.5.2 sets the training timeline. MCO 5210.11FMCO 5210.11F covers training record retention. SECNAVINST 5211.5FSECNAVINST 5211.5F and 5 USC 552a5 USC 552a set Privacy Act brief content.
